Job summary
To conduct digitally-enabled fraud investigations and digital forensic examinations that support the detection, investigation, and prevention of fraud, misconduct, and cyber-related incidents. The role ensures that all forensic activities are performed in accordance with internationally accepted forensic standards, legal requirements, and MTN’s Fraud Risk Management (FRM) framework, thereby preserving the integrity and admissibility of digital evidence.

Qualification Required & Experience
Education:
- Bachelor’s degree in computer science, Digital Forensics, Cybersecurity, Information Technology, or a related field.
- A degree in Accounting / Finance combined with demonstrable digital forensic training may be considered.
Professional Certifications (in progress or completed)
- Digital Forensics: CFCE, EnCE, CCME (Cellebrite), GCFA, CHFI, or equivalent.
- Fraud Examination: CFE (Certified Fraud Examiner) is strongly preferred.
- Information Security: CISSP, CISM, or equivalent is a plus.
- Formal training in forensic interview techniques (e.g., Wicklander-Zulawski) is an advantage.
Experience:
3 years of combined experience in digital forensics, fraud investigations, or information security within a corporate environment, law enforcement, or professional services firm (e.g., Big 4, forensic consultancy).
Professional/Technical competencies:
- Digital Forensics: Knowledge of forensic imaging, mobile device extraction, memory and cloud forensics, file carving, artefact analysis, chain of custody, and forensic reporting using tools such as Cellebrite UFED/Physical Analyzer, EnCase, FTK, and Axiom.
- Fraud Investigation & Case Management: Understanding of fraud investigation methodologies, evidence evaluation, suspect interviewing, statement taking, case management, and investigation reporting.
- Data Analytics & Technical Skills: Proficiency in SQL, Python or other scripting languages, ACL, IDEA, Power BI, CAATs, and data analysis techniques for anomaly detection and investigative support.
- IT, Cybersecurity & Network Fundamentals: Knowledge of operating systems (Windows, Linux, macOS), networking protocols, cloud platforms (AWS, Azure), cybersecurity principles, and the broader IT environment.
- Legal, Regulatory & Governance: Understanding of evidence admissibility, criminal procedure, data privacy and protection laws, telecom regulations, and governance/risk/control frameworks such as COSO, COBIT 5, and King III.
- Audit & Internal Controls: Knowledge of auditing standards, financial reporting principles, internal controls, audit planning, and control assessment techniques.
- Telecommunications Industry Knowledge: Understanding of telecom operations, commercial performance drivers, convergence trends, and regulatory requirements within the telecommunications sector.
- eGRC & Incident Management: Familiarity with eGRC platforms, incident management systems, and investigative workflow processes.
